What does my policy cover?
A household workers’ insurance policy will cover the cost of compensating a
- compensation payments to the injured
household worker - hospital and medical expenses
- workplace rehabilitation costs
- lump sum compensation for permanent impairment
- damages costs associated with a common law claim taken out against you.
Common law damages are paid when an injured person sues you and proves that you (as their employer) were negligent. This policy covers you for the costs of these damages.
A WorkCover Queensland household workers’ insurance policy will not cover workers employed by a landlord in connection with rented houses, flats, boarding houses, and other simular accommodation arrangements. Depending on the employment conditions, workers employed in or about a residence from which a business is conducted may require the landlord or business owner to take out a WorkCover Queensland accident insurance policy.
